Glutathione injections support metabolic function indirectly by reducing oxidative stress, improving liver detoxification, and supporting cellular energy production. They are not a direct fat-burning treatment but can be a meaningful component of a broader metabolic wellness strategy when combined with diet and lifestyle changes.
Glutathione is essential for mitochondrial function — the cellular process responsible for converting nutrients into usable energy. When glutathione levels are depleted, metabolic efficiency declines. Injectable glutathione restores antioxidant capacity more effectively than oral supplements, supporting more efficient metabolic processes throughout the body.
